KC Grad
A good place to ease yourself into the night.KC Grad is a warehouse space with workshops and exhibitions in the day and gigs most nights.
Start with a couple of beers from the (v cheap) bar and mingle with local artists in the courtyard.
Klub 20/44
All along the Sava River you’ll find a mini-village of converted boats.Coffee shops, boutiques and restaurants have taken over the barges. It’s a great place to grab a pre-boozing dinner, and an even better place to party.
Klub 20/44 or ‘the boat’ is a glorified raft playing everything from detroit techno to whatever turbo-folk is.
Dance on the deck or head down into the sweaty hull to catch world-famous DJs.
Bigz Building
If buildings could speak…The Bigz Building is an architectural beast that used to be a communist printing house. These days it’s a giant house party masquerading as a studio.
To be fair it actually is a studio, with artists, film crews, musicians and all the good things working away by light... But come darkness it’s carnage.
Drugstore
‘The kind of venue post-industrial dystopian rave dreams are made of...’This is where it all gets a bit real. A former slaughterhouse, with almost no lighting, on the other end of a steep metal stairwell, Drugstore throws you in at the deep end.
It’s a lotta fun though.
The main room has a chapel-like ceiling with a Jesus statue welcoming you with open arms. Expect underground Serbian techno and sore feet.
